With a 130 the rear cross member is buried underneath the tea rear tub. The standard 110/90 ones will not fit without a large bracket.

I think AndrewS has one fitted to his 130 but it is not a standard commercial one ready off the shelf.

You take of the little bumper and you bolt base bracket in place. This attaches to the chassis and to the bottom of the load bay.

To this you bolt the swing arm. hold in level in closed position and mark where to drill the holes for the top bracket.

Drill holes and attach swing arm.

Then you have to position the locking bracket. It it is fixed with bolts through the tailgate. It has a supporting plate on the inside.
